In reply to: Virginia J. 's message, "key making buzzing noise, no juice to lift hammer" on 12:36:58 07/26/08 Sat

I'm just guessing at this.

Since you have already found sticky keys, are you sure that the offending key does not stick?

Also check to see that the powdered iron slug moves freely in the solenoid. Compare that to the action of a working key. If you find any sticking inside the solenoid, DO NOT use WD-40 to try to free it up.
